Helpful Tips for Clearing Out Your Cluttered Attic

Cleaning an attic can be a huge task as you have so many items to get rid of and sort through. If you try to go up there and clean it out as you do other rooms, you’ll quickly find yourself overwhelmed. That’s why you need a plan to tackle that area, and incorporating these tips will help you clear out your cluttered attic quickly.
Take Out Everything First
The first thing you should do is take out all the boxes and items from your attic and put them in a different place. This will give you enough space to sort through the items and decide which should go back in the attic and which belong somewhere else. It will be much easier to do this in a big room than in your tiny attic.
Clean the Empty Space
Once your attic is empty, you can clean the space without all the stored items getting in your way. This means you can reach previously inaccessible places and clean them of all the dirt and dust that gathered over time.
Categorize and Dispose
When you bring all your items out of your attic, you should sort them as you take them out. Separate items into categories and put similar things in the same area so you can quickly find them later. Now is the perfect time to get rid of any items you don’t want or need. This will free up a lot of space in your attic! Label Everything
Label any boxes you can with an identifier. This will make it easy to find items in your attic later and help you organize your space to effectively store everything. This may seem like a tedious activity, but it’s one of the best tips you can follow when cleaning out your attic.
Heavy Things on the Bottom
When you start bringing things back into your attic, be careful to store the heavy things on the bottom. This will lessen the likelihood of heavy items falling and can make your attic a safer place. With this system, people won’t accidentally pick up a heavy item and hurt themselves trying to move it from a high place.
Cleaning out your attic is a daunting prospect, but you can make it easy by following this advice. Sorting through your attic and reorganizing the space will make it easy to navigate and use in the future. You’ll be grateful you did!
